I went to a&e for a self harm injury and mentally was not ok. Had been in about 4/5 weeks prior to this in crisis. Both times I've been treated with respect and like a human. At other hospitals I've not been treated this way due to the nature of my injuries. I was treated very well by a triage nurse who swiftly enabled me to have contact with the crisis team, provided me with a quieter place to sit than the busy, waiting room which was rather agitating for me, I am very happy with the way it was dealt with and how well I was cared for. Despite what I've read about this hospital, I think they are all amazing. Would definitely go back if I ever need to.
